1

Этап 1

JS Tips

2

Этап 2

Создать курс для обучения фронтендеров

3

Этап 3

Список того, что нужно освоить

4

Этап 4

Книги

5

Этап 5

Front End Development Certification (FreeCodeCamp)

6

Этап 6

Перечитать learn.javascript.ru

7

Этап 7

Разобраться в ссылках

8

Этап 8

Новые статьи к прочтению

1

Этап 1

JS Tips

2

Этап 2

Создать курс для обучения фронтендеров

3

Этап 3

Список того, что нужно освоить

4

Этап 4

Книги

5

Этап 5

Front End Development Certification (FreeCodeCamp)

6

Этап 6

Перечитать learn.javascript.ru

7

Этап 7

Разобраться в ссылках

8

Этап 8

Новые статьи к прочтению

28 октября 2016 28 октября 2017
Цель завершена 11 ноября 2017
Карьера и работа

Четвертый год жизни фронтендером

Третий год прошел не очень продуктивно, наверное, в какой-то момент кончилась мотивация активно учиться. Кончилась она потому, что я стала легко справляться со всеми своими задачами, не смотря на то, что у меня было довольно сложное приложение (соцсеть в одной крупной компании). Потом я пошла по собеседованиям в другие команды и команды с удовольствием звали меня к ним. Короче, все стало легко и просто и почти полгода из года я забила на движение вперед, в результате чего откатилась назад.

Теперь пора снова вперед двигаться!

Теперь все изменилось, я не прошла одно собеседование, сменила Ангулар на Реакт, пришла в команды со сложными продуктами и поняла прекрасно, что я еще так мало знаю.

Начинаю четвертый год, задачи на него такие: углубить знание базового JS, разработать Курс Молодого Бойца-фронтендера для приходящих работать в мою компанию. Учиться каждый день и наконец обзавестись опен-сорсовыми проектами в гитхабе.

 Критерий завершения

Через год я должна знать React, Angular 2, написать другу админку его форуму, разработать курс преподавания фронтенда, прочитать хотя бы 2 книги по JS и паттернам проектирования.

  1. JS Tips

  2. Создать курс для обучения фронтендеров

    Блоки, которые будут в курсе:

    1. Идеология создания крутых приложений
    2. Верстка
    3. Базовый JS
    4. Фреймворки
    5. Сборщики и библиотеки
    6. Тестирование
    7. Паттерны проектирования
  3. Список того, что нужно освоить

    Здесь только перенесла все с прошлой цели, дописывать не буду, для дописывания создам новый подпункт.

  4. Книги

    1. Pro Git
    2. Eloquent JavaScript
    3. Чистый код: создание, анализ и рефакторинг
    4. Js ниндзя
    5. You Don't Know JS
    6. "Алгоритмы: построение и анализ"
    7. "Совершенный код"
    8. Стоян Стефанов. Javascript. Шаблоны.
    9. Douglas Crockford. .JavaScript: The Good Parts.
    10. John Resig. Pro JavaScript Techniques
  5. Front End Development Certification (FreeCodeCamp)

  6. Перечитать learn.javascript.ru

    Там появились новые статьи и надо старые освежить. Когда первый раз читаешь, запоминается очень немного основные тонкости требуют еще нескольких раз прочтения.

    1. Введение
    2. Основы JavaScript
    3. Качество кода
    4. Структуры данных
    5. Замыкания, область видимости
    6. Методы объектов и контекст вызова
    7. Некоторые другие возможности
    8. ООП в функциональном стиле
    9. ООП в прототипном стиле
    10. Современные возможности ES-2015

    Вторая часть:

    1. Документ и объекты страницы
    2. Основы работы с событиями
    3. События в деталях
    4. Формы, элементы управления
    5. Создание графических компонентов

    Дополнительно:

    1. Веб-компоненты
    2. AJAX и COMET
    3. Анимация
    4. Оптимизация
    5. Окна и Фреймы
    6. Регулярные выражения
    7. О всякой всячине
  7. Разобраться в ссылках

  8. Новые статьи к прочтению

  • 3547
  • 28 октября 2016, 06:19
Регистрация

Регистрация

Уже зарегистрированы?
Быстрая регистрация через соцсети
Вход на сайт

Входите.
Открыто.

Еще не зарегистрированы?
 
Войти через соцсети
Забыли пароль?